org.apache.maven.artifact.Artifact.setArtifactId()方法的使用及代码示例

x33g5p2x  于2022-01-15 转载在 其他  
字(5.1k)|赞(0)|评价(0)|浏览(90)

本文整理了Java中org.apache.maven.artifact.Artifact.setArtifactId()方法的一些代码示例,展示了Artifact.setArtifactId()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。Artifact.setArtifactId()方法的具体详情如下:
包路径:org.apache.maven.artifact.Artifact
类名称:Artifact
方法名:setArtifactId

Artifact.setArtifactId介绍

暂无

代码示例

代码示例来源:origin: org.apache.maven/maven-project

/** {@inheritDoc} */
public void setArtifactId( String artifactId )
{
  artifact.setArtifactId( artifactId );
}

代码示例来源:origin: apache/maven

/** {@inheritDoc} */
public void setArtifactId( String artifactId )
{
  artifact.setArtifactId( artifactId );
}

代码示例来源:origin: org.apache.maven/maven-project

artifact.setArtifactId( relocation.getArtifactId() );
project.setArtifactId( relocation.getArtifactId() );

代码示例来源:origin: apache/maven

artifact.setArtifactId( relocation.getArtifactId() );
relocatedArtifact = artifact;
project.setArtifactId( relocation.getArtifactId() );

代码示例来源:origin: org.apache.maven.plugins/maven-gpg-plugin

public void setArtifactId( String artifactId )
{
  delegate.setArtifactId( artifactId );
}

代码示例来源:origin: org.codehaus.mevenide/nb-mvn-embedder

public void setArtifactId(String artifactId) {
  original.setArtifactId(artifactId);
}

代码示例来源:origin: org.netbeans.api/org-netbeans-modules-maven-embedder

public void setArtifactId(String artifactId) {
  original.setArtifactId(artifactId);
}

代码示例来源:origin: de.saumya.mojo/gem-maven-plugin

public void setArtifactId(final String artifactId) {
  this.artifact.setArtifactId(artifactId);
}

代码示例来源:origin: torquebox/jruby-maven-plugins

public void setArtifactId(final String artifactId) {
  this.artifact.setArtifactId(artifactId);
}

代码示例来源:origin: sap-production/xcode-maven-plugin

@Override
 public void execute() throws MojoExecutionException, MojoFailureException
 {

  getLog().info("artifactIdSuffix is: " + artifactIdSuffix);

  if (artifactIdSuffix != null && !"".equals(artifactIdSuffix.trim())) {
   final String originalArtifactId = project.getArtifactId();
   project.getArtifact().setArtifactId(originalArtifactId + "_" + artifactIdSuffix);
   getLog().info(
      "ArtifactId has been updated from '" + originalArtifactId + "' to '"
         + project.getArtifact().getArtifactId() + "'.");
  }
  else {
   getLog().info("ArtifactId has not been modified.");
  }
 }
}

代码示例来源:origin: org.apache.maven.archiva/archiva-artifact-converter

artifact.setArtifactId( newArtifactId );
artifact.setVersion( newVersion );

代码示例来源:origin: apache/archiva

artifact.setArtifactId( newArtifactId );
artifact.setVersion( newVersion );

代码示例来源:origin: org.apache.archiva/archiva-converter

artifact.setArtifactId( newArtifactId );
artifact.setVersion( newVersion );

代码示例来源:origin: org.apache.archiva/archiva-artifact-converter

artifact.setArtifactId( newArtifactId );
artifact.setVersion( newVersion );

代码示例来源:origin: de.saumya.mojo/gem-maven-plugin

private MavenProject projectFromArtifact(final Artifact artifact)
    throws ProjectBuildingException, GemException {
  final ProjectBuildingRequest request = new DefaultProjectBuildingRequest().setLocalRepository(this.localRepository)
      .setRemoteRepositories(this.project.getRemoteArtifactRepositories());
  
  manager.setRepositorySession(request, this.repositorySession );
  
  final MavenProject project = this.builder.build(artifact, request)
      .getProject();
  if (project.getDistributionManagement() != null
      && project.getDistributionManagement().getRelocation() != null) {
    final Relocation reloc = project.getDistributionManagement()
        .getRelocation();
    final String key = artifact.getGroupId() + ":"
        + artifact.getArtifactId() + ":" + artifact.getType() + ":"
        + artifact.getVersion();
    artifact.setArtifactId(reloc.getArtifactId());
    artifact.setGroupId(reloc.getGroupId());
    if (reloc.getVersion() != null) {
      artifact.setVersion(reloc.getVersion());
    }
    this.relocationMap.put(key, artifact.getGroupId() + ":"
        + artifact.getArtifactId() + ":" + artifact.getType() + ":"
        + artifact.getVersion());
    return projectFromArtifact(artifact);
  }
  else {
    return project;
  }
}

代码示例来源:origin: torquebox/jruby-maven-plugins

private MavenProject projectFromArtifact(final Artifact artifact)
    throws ProjectBuildingException, GemException {
  final ProjectBuildingRequest request = new DefaultProjectBuildingRequest().setLocalRepository(this.localRepository)
      .setRemoteRepositories(this.project.getRemoteArtifactRepositories());
  
  manager.setRepositorySession(request, this.repositorySession );
  
  final MavenProject project = this.builder.build(artifact, request)
      .getProject();
  if (project.getDistributionManagement() != null
      && project.getDistributionManagement().getRelocation() != null) {
    final Relocation reloc = project.getDistributionManagement()
        .getRelocation();
    final String key = artifact.getGroupId() + ":"
        + artifact.getArtifactId() + ":" + artifact.getType() + ":"
        + artifact.getVersion();
    artifact.setArtifactId(reloc.getArtifactId());
    artifact.setGroupId(reloc.getGroupId());
    if (reloc.getVersion() != null) {
      artifact.setVersion(reloc.getVersion());
    }
    this.relocationMap.put(key, artifact.getGroupId() + ":"
        + artifact.getArtifactId() + ":" + artifact.getType() + ":"
        + artifact.getVersion());
    return projectFromArtifact(artifact);
  }
  else {
    return project;
  }
}

代码示例来源:origin: mojohaus/license-maven-plugin

depMavenProject.getArtifact().setArtifactId( artifact.getArtifactId() );

相关文章

微信公众号

最新文章

更多